Vargr saw him come.

The boy had been standing amongst the trees with a clear view of the shore sprawling out before him. He had seen the distant spot growing closer, a dark dot bobbing about in the icy waves. His dark tail swished causally behind him as he watched with a smirk. His head tilted thoughtfully as he imagined the great waves eating the stranger up as it tried to make it to shore. The ocean did not claim the victim.

Vargr dropped his head briefly to take a bite out a bush that had miraculously endured the winter chill. He chewed lazily as he watched the yearling, with markings not dissimilar to his own, drag himself onto the beach and shake off the frigid remnants of the ocean. He didn’t know who this boy was, but he knew that he wasn’t supposed to be in the forest. With all the curiosity he could muster, he wondered why the colt was here. He wasn’t about to go over and ask, however.

No.

Vargr would rather watch and come to his own conclusions before confronting anyone. Had Gravewolf been here, he would have met him on the shore with questions galore while Vargr quietly seethed in the shadows. Dreadbite probably would have done the same, but sidled up close and batted her eyelasses a little. Vargr was glad his usual shadows were not with him today.

Keeping up wind to conceal his scent, Vargr shadowed the newcomer behind the cover of trees and shadows. He had the advantage here. He knew every nook and cranny of the forest. He knew where to step to keep his presence hidden while his yellow eyes studied what he could see of this strange colt. Just what was his game?

Finally, the unknown colt stopped and so too did Vargr. With his dark head low and white ears flicked back into te tangles of his mane, calculating eyes studied the other boy from the shadows. A bellow exited the stranger’s throat and Vargr’s expression twisted into a distasteful sneer. Fuck this guy, he thought, and sprung from his cover in a flurry of teeth and hooves but as silent as the wolf catching its prey.
